Beginning at 9:00 a.m. in the Northfield Public Library meeting room, the library will project talks from the 2017 Ted Conference, straight from Vancouver, British Columbia. This year’s conference theme is “Future You.”
Sessions include the topics: “Health, Life and Love”, “Planet Protection”, “Connections, Community” and “It’s Personal.”

Speakers include journalists, artists, physicians, climate scientists, food activists, architects, refugee activists, psychologists, comedians and novelists.

Feel free to come and go throughout the day. Bring your lunch! The first session begins at 9:00 a.m. and the last session will end at 5:15 p.m. Come for one talk or stay the day! This program is free and open to the public. For questions, call the library at 507-645-6606.
